Think of doggy day care as your dog’s fun, supervised play date that happens to fit into your workday. Day care through Rover takes place in a real home. This offers a calmer and more personalized environment for your pup.

A typical day can include companionship, one-on-one attention, and same day pick-up and drop-off. Many sitters can also offer structured routines and exercise throughout the day. For recurring, weekly day care, sitters will include photo updates so you can see your dog in their element.

Here are tips for finding the ideal day care fit for your dog:

  • For some small dogs: In-home day care can be the perfect fit. Look for sitters whose "can host" section only lists dogs weighing 0–7 kilograms and/or 7–18 kilograms. During your Meet & Greet, ask about play areas based on dog size and energy level.
  • For high-energy dogs: The ideal doggy day care can offer scheduled breaks and outdoor spaces or activities. You can also find sitters who host multiple dogs to satisfy your pup’s socializing needs.
  • For dogs who prefer human-only companionship: Use the filters "Doesn't own a dog" and "Only accepts one pet at a time" to find the right care.

Play groups can be an option when you book with a day care sitter through Rover. Many sitters do host a small number of dogs at the same time. Smaller dog packs are generally safer, more fun, and ideal for dogs who enjoy playtime but also want to relax throughout the day. When looking for your dog’s pack, check the sitter’s profile to see if they "Accept multiple clients" or have their own dogs. Then during the Meet & Greet, you can see whether your dog is a good fit for their social circle!

While each sitter sets their own vaccine requirements, staying up-to-date on your dog’s vaccines is the best way to be "boarding ready". Vaccinations help create a safe environment for all pets under a sitter’s care.

Many sitters in IL ask that dogs be up to date on core vaccines like the Canine Parvovirus, Canine Distemper, Canine Adenovirus, Bordetella, and Rabies.

By discussing your pet's health history early, you’re adding a layer of confidence for you and your sitter before the booking begins.

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.
